The Cureslime is a monster in the series.
Characteristics[edit | edit source]
Cureslimes are slimes with an appearance similar to jellyfish, with magenta-coloured heads, bluish-green tentacles, and a smiling face. They are much more powerful than their blue relatives, being able to cast Fullheal on their companions. According to their monster description in various games, the cureslime's red colouration is due to their mastery of the Fullheal spell. They typically have a friendly relationship with Lethal armours, coming to their aid when called upon in battle. Aside from superior curative prowess, cureslimes are slightly stronger than healslimes, though they are still very weak when compared to the other monsters they fight alongside.

Dragon Quest X [edit | edit source]
Cureslime appeared from the beginning of the game. It can cast Fullheal and use Right as Rain, as well as being able to perform a spinning attack with its tentacles. The cureslime is able to be summoned by some monsters, such as Lethal armour, Schwarzchuld, Bloody hand, and Knight aberrant.
